Transaction ff2dda6bf5e8f4f21baec63710cf6951ef498524f8907321d9b5c25d77457d43
2 Input
2 Outputs
- ff2dda6bf5e8f4f21baec63710cf6951ef498524f8907321d9b5c25d77457d43:0
- ff2dda6bf5e8f4f21baec63710cf6951ef498524f8907321d9b5c25d77457d43:1
value 634596551
address 36ZSzeK6hFM1Hg4tVtWY9JF5FprJJidGTa
value 162181681
address 3CteHAykW6UCiZS5sNgMX2GQN8T3ttKLnT